DH needs cataract surgery on both eyes.

DH is covered by insurance for regular Cataract surgery.

Dr says doing it by laser takes more time and is slightly safer, so he charges $3500 out of pocket ($1750 per eye, for laser surgery ).

Dr says better lens is more expensive, so thats also $3500 out of pocket ($1750 per eye for better lenses).

Thats a total of $7,000 for both eyes done by laser, and with btter lens inserted.

The laser just makes the incision instead of a blade. The lens is much more likely to affect quality of vision. I would recommend the lens only if money is tight.
